**形容词 (adj.)**:可被营救的;可被拯救的。指某人或某物处于能够被救助或挽回的状态。
/ˈrɛskjuːəbəl/
The trapped hikers were still rescuable despite the harsh weather conditions.
尽管天气条件恶劣,被困的徒步者仍然是可以被营救的。
After careful assessment, the engineers concluded that the damaged bridge was rescuable, though restoration would require months of work and significant funding.
经过仔细评估,工程师们得出结论:受损的桥梁是可以修复的,不过修复工作需要数月时间和大量资金。
rescuable 由动词 rescue 加上后缀 -able 构成。rescue 源自古法语 rescourre(意为"拉回、夺回"),进一步追溯到拉丁语前缀 **re-**(表示"再次")和 excutere(意为"摇落、驱赶")。后缀 -able 来自拉丁语 -abilis,表示"能够……的"。整个词的含义即为"能够被营救的"。
